Understanding Different Grades of Stainless Steel Sheets

When selecting stainless steel sheets, understanding the grades is crucial. Stainless steel is categorized into several grades based on properties and alloy composition. The most common grades are 304 and 316. Grade 304 has excellent corrosion resistance and is widely used in kitchens and appliances. About 70% of stainless steel production is 304 grade. This grade's versatility makes it a popular choice in various applications.

On the other hand, grade 316 contains molybdenum, enhancing its resistance to salt corrosion. This makes it suitable for marine environments. Studies indicate that 316 stainless steel can last significantly longer than 304 when exposed to harsh conditions. However, 316 is typically more expensive, which may not always justify its lifespan benefits for all users.

It's essential to assess the specific requirements of your project. Are you in a coastal area? If so, 316 might be worth the investment. Local climate and exposure to elements play a role in longevity. Keep in mind the importance of proper maintenance for any stainless steel sheet. Even the best grades can show wear and tear if neglected. Identifying your needs will aid in making a more informed decision.

Surface Finishes: Choosing the Right Appearance and Performance

When selecting stainless steel sheets, surface finish is critical for both appearance and performance. A well-chosen finish can enhance corrosion resistance and improve aesthetic appeal. According to industry reports, approximately 60% of stainless steel applications rely on surface finish to meet specific performance requirements. Options include polished, brushed, and matte finishes. Each offers different benefits for welding, cleaning, and overall durability.

Polished finishes, for example, not only enhance aesthetic appeal but also provide smoother surfaces that resist dirt accumulation. However, they can be more prone to scratches. On the other hand, brushed finishes offer a balance between style and practicality. They tend to hide fingerprints and minor blemishes better than polished options, making them a preferred choice for many architects and designers. Industry studies show that nearly 40% of buyers prioritize maintenance needs alongside appearance.

Choosing between these finishes requires careful consideration. The production process can affect availability and cost. Some finishes may require additional treatments or coatings, impacting overall expenses. Understanding these nuances in surface finishes is essential for effective decision-making in procurement. The right choice can lead to increased satisfaction and performance in the long run.
